I have the phoenix/rainbow V3 also. I drilled my hole out to 1/16. Make my coil around a 9/64 drill bit, wick is cheese cloth. 12-18 drops if its dry. I rewet with 7-8 usually. Screws on side of posts. Holes in top of post. Makes it real easy to recoil. I really like mine. The larger air hole made a huge difference also. had mine over a month. it was my main delivery system until i got my Igo-l. its still going strong.

I use a white/clear, very thin oring so the sleeve doesnt rattle. On some of my ego it wont screw down far enough to hold it tight. others it will. You cant really see its there though.
